Crime and Police Investigations
In this topic we will consider the validity of statistics on crime and victims of crime. We will also examine the history of police investigations. Students will be able to look at famous miscarriages of justice, imprisonment whereby those accused were framed by the police that were investigating the crime! Students will also become familiar with the codes that the police are expected to work by on a daily basis, including when they are allowed to stop and search people on the street.
A breakdown of the topic:
a) Crime Statistics
b) Legislative History
c) Police Powers
d) Complaints Against the Police
